OCF Yield % is calculated as Cash Flow from Operations divided by Market Capitalization. It is a financial solvency ratio that compares the operating c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

As of today, Smart-Core Holdings's Trailing 12-Month Cash Flow from Operations is HK$-357 Mil, and Market Cap is HK$2,700 Mil. Therefore, Smart-Core Holdings's OCF Yield % for today is -13.23%.

Smart-Core Holdings OCF Yield % Calculation

OCF Yield % is a financial solvency ratio that compares the operating c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

Smart-Core Holdings's OCF Yield %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

OCF Yield %=Cash Flow from Operations / Market Cap
=-357.211 / 1026.2301
=-34.81%

Smart-Core Holdings's annualized OCF Yield %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

OCF Yield %=Cash Flow from Operations * Annualized Factor / Market Cap
=72.141 * 2 / 1026.2301
=14.06%

Smart-Core Holdings Business Description

Address 70 Ta Chuen Ping Street, 15th Floor, Tower B, Regent Centre, Kwai Chung, New Territories, Hong Kong, HKG
Smart-Core Holdings Ltd is a distributor of integrated circuits and other electronic components and technology value-added service providers covering multiple market segments such as televisions, optoelectronic displays, smart terminals, memory, security monitoring, Internet of Things (IoT), and optical communications. Its service networks cover the majority of regions in Mainland China and Southeast Asia, providing diversified supply chain services of semiconductor chips and various electronic components for customers in the electronics industry, as well as corresponding technical solutions, technical support, and software services. Its segments include Authorised distribution and Mixed distribution. It makes up the majority of the revenue from the Authorised distribution segment.
